Upgrade to Energy-Efficient Designs
Updating to energy-efficient designs is a pivotal action in improving the total efficiency of your heating and cooling system and heater. These modern-day units are developed to take in much less power while supplying ideal heating & cooling, causing substantial cost savings on utility bills and a decreased environmental footprint.
When taking into consideration an upgrade, seek models that have high Seasonal Power Performance Ratios (SEER) for cooling and Yearly Gas Application Performance (AFUE) rankings for heaters. These rankings show the performance of the devices, with greater numbers mirroring far better efficiency. Energy-efficient models often incorporate advanced technologies, such as variable-speed electric motors and clever thermostats, which additionally improve energy savings.
Additionally, many energy-efficient HVAC systems are outfitted with enhanced insulation and better sealing, which minimize power loss and boost indoor comfort. air conditioner repair. While the preliminary investment may be greater, the long-lasting cost savings on power expenses and potential tax obligation motivations for utilizing energy-efficient appliances can counter this expenditure substantially

Improve Insulation and Sealing
A well-insulated home is essential to making best use of the effectiveness of your heating and cooling system and heating system. Proper insulation decreases the workload on these systems, thereby preserving energy and lowering utility costs. Begin by analyzing your home's insulation in locations such as the attic room, walls, and floorings. Insulation materials like fiberglass, foam, and cellulose can substantially boost thermal resistance, assisting to maintain conditioned air inside and exterior air out.
In addition to insulation, sealing gaps and cracks is essential. Pay special attention to home windows, doors, and any kind of infiltrations in walls, such as electric outlets and plumbing components. Weatherstripping and caulking can properly secure these openings, stopping drafts that jeopardize your heating and cooling efficiency.
Furthermore, ensure that air ducts are effectively protected and sealed. Leaky air ducts can cause substantial power losses, lowering system performance. Using mastic sealer or metal tape to seal air duct joints can improve airflow and performance.
Arrange Normal Maintenance
Routine maintenance of your Cooling and heating system and furnace is crucial for ensuring optimum performance and durability. Throughout upkeep, a certified professional will certainly cleanse and change filters, check refrigerant levels, examine ductwork for leaks, and evaluate general system operation.
It is advised to arrange upkeep at the very least two times a year-- as soon as in the springtime for the cooling system and when in the succumb to the furnace. residential hvac company. Normal maintenance assists maintain regular interior temperatures, guaranteeing convenience throughout the year. Furthermore, a well-maintained system runs extra effectively, which can result in noticeable decreases in power costs
